The Science of Simulation: Why Stories Engage More Than Facts

Many presentations and speeches start in the “thinking” part of the brain: logic, facts, bullet points. That engages prefrontal regions and your audience’s rational mind, but it has limited power to inspire immediate action.

Vivid narratives co-opt not only language centres but also sensory cortices and emotional hubs, creating an embodied simulation of “living” the story rather than merely reading or hearing it. According to research:


From Co-Activation to Compelled Behaviour

Here is my central proposition: the more completely a narrative recruits these brain networks, the more swiftly and strongly it compels real-world action. By synchronising language processing with sensory imagery and emotional valence, a story:

  1. Deepens Immersion
    Multisensory detail engages multiple cortical maps at once. That redundancy reinforces memory and makes the tale feel “real”.

  2. Heightens Emotional Stakes
    When the amygdala and hippocampus light up, we don’t merely understand a threat, we feel urgency, empathy or moral obligation.

  3. Primes Motor Readiness
    Motor imagery readies us to act, even if only mentally at first. This readiness lowers the threshold for actual deeds.

  4. Focuses Cognitive Resources
    Short, sensory-rich sentences keep Broca’s area busy and prevent mental drift, maintaining attention on the story’s call to action.

If you can hit at least three of the sensory/emotional triggers within the first 30 seconds of engagement you move people out of “head-only” mode and into embodied immersion.

Building an Immersive Introduction

An immersive, emotive opening can set the stage, build a personal connection, or illustrate a real‐world problem an audience immediately feels. The goal is to prime multiple brain regions so readers or listeners move out of purely logical, “head‐only” processing and into a fully embodied experience. Three approaches follow, each roughly 50 to 75 words, each recruiting olfactory, auditory, motor, gustatory, limbic and language regions simultaneously.

  1. Option 1: Set the Scene and Lead a Journey
    The audience closes their eyes and imagines a vivid place, guided on a sensory journey that makes it feel present. This approach takes control of attention and immerses them immediately.

Close your eyes and inhale the salty tang of sea spray. Imagine waves lapping at jagged cliffs, each curl of white foam releasing a waft of iodine and damp kelp. Feel your feet press into smooth, wet rock as the gulls cry overhead. Taste the ocean’s cool breath on your lips. By the time you open your eyes, you are standing on that windswept shore.

  1. Option 2: Build an Emotional Connection
    A brief origin snapshot, why the speaker or company exists, taps empathy and makes an audience care about the mission from the first sentence.

Before dawn, I stood in the back of that makeshift clinic stitching together scraps of linen to wrap injured hands. The room smelled of antiseptic and sweat. Every echo of children’s coughs reminded me why I had traded my university lab for rural fields. My fingers trembled as I watched a mother cradle her feverish child. That moment set my purpose to bring healthcare solutions to the world’s most remote corners.

  1. Option 3: Show Understanding of Customer Problems
    A real customer’s day‐to‐day challenge, and how they discovered a solution: this “day in the life” approach demonstrates empathy and shows the need is understood before any product or service is introduced.

Before sunrise, Ana sprinted through her orchard, boots sinking in mud and breath forming clouds in the cool air. Her heart pounded as she checked the soil moisture sensor, only to see dry lights blinking red. Bees buzzed sluggishly among wilting blossoms. The harvest was at risk until she remembered the new irrigation system installed last week. One tap on the control pad and green indicators glowed, water flowed and relief washed over her.

Each approach adapts to context: setting a scene, building an emotional connection, or demonstrating empathy with a customer’s daily challenge. Weaving in sensory detail, implied movement and emotional hooks primes an audience’s brain to move from logic into immersion.
